新型LH乙苯脱氢催化剂的开发
The Exploitation of New Types of Ethylbenzene Dehydrogenation Catalysts

摘  要: 苯乙烯是重要的有机化工单体,国内的苯乙烯供不应求,开发高效的乙苯脱氢催化剂势在必行。本文通过新晶相及其形成机理的研究、催化剂孔径的控制技术、元素组合新技术的开发和制备工艺的改进,成功开发出了新型LH乙苯脱氢催化剂,该催化剂通过等温评价、侧线评价和各种分析表征表明,该催化剂的乙苯转化率和苯乙烯收率均略优于进口催化剂,失活速率比进口催化剂慢,可替代进口催化剂在国内工业装置上长周期运转。 Styrene is an important basic organic chemical raw materials, the production of styrene couldn't meet the domestic demand, it's essential to develop a highly efficient catalyst for dehydrogenation of ethylbenzene. We have developed a new kind LH catalyst by the continuous research on crystalline phase and its formation mechanism, aperture controlling technology, element combination technology and process technology. Through isothermal device evaluation, lateral line device evaluation, analysis and characterization method, the new kind LH catalyst showed that ethylbenzene conversion and styrene yield of the new kind LH catalyst were slightly better than the imported catalyst, deactivation rate was slower than it, which the new kind LH catalyst can replace imported catalyst in domestic industrial plant on a long cycle operation.
